Green Ice by Devertere Is a Cool, Woody Unisex Fragrance

Devertere introduces Green Ice, a new unisex scent arriving in 2026 in the aromatic woody olfactory family. It is built around a contrast between icy freshness and warm, enveloping wood.

Perfumer Sofia Bardelli created the composition. Top notes include juniper berries, pink pepper, grapefruit, mandarin, ginger, elemi, and an ice note. The heart blends sandalwood, rhubarb, citron, and pear, while the base rests on Virginia cedar, vetiver, amber, and musk.

Green Ice unfolds with a familiar but distinctive structure. Its main accords are aromatic, citrus, woody, fresh spicy, fresh, fruity, powdery, sweet, musky, and green. That makes it feel both energetic and comfortable, easy to wear across seasons.

The opening is bright and tingling. Juniper and pink pepper add a spicy edge, while grapefruit and mandarin bring luminosity. Ginger and elemi keep things lively, and the ice note—unusual in perfumery—makes the freshness feel almost mineral and cool without going aquatic.

The heart softens the composition. Sandalwood provides creaminess, rhubarb adds a slightly tart, vegetal twist, and citron with pear round things out with a clean, juicy sweetness.

The base is where Green Ice turns warm and lingering. Virginia cedar and vetiver create a dry, woody foundation, while amber and musk add depth and a soft, skin-hugging trail with musky warmth.
